Well, we've talked before about how hard it is to track numbers, but I just read a press release from Covenant and it said that since June 1, they've sold about 3500 copies of my book.  Now this is just books sold to book stores, so I'm sure that of that 3500 about 1000-1500 are still in stores, but I have been told that a lot of the seagull stores have been reordering, so that is probably good news.

I'm a bit surprised because I've been tracking Deseret Book numbers and they have only sold a whopping 80 copies.  

Anyway, hopefully this is a good sign.

Yeah.  It's so nerve-wracking to sit around and wait on numbers and returns and all of that.  (Which is one of the reasons I like Amazon--it, at least, gives a little bit of a clue as to how the book is selling.)

I'm not surprised to see that Seagull sold several thousand while DB sold about 80.  Remember the Seagull quota system that HoM has talked about, plus the prominent featuring they do of Covenant books.  Placement can mean quite a lot.
